Griffons best Bearcats, 7-6

ST. JOSEPH, Mo. - The Northwest Missouri State University baseball team started its three-game series against Missouri Western Friday afternoon. 

The Griffons (7-24 overall, 4-17 MIAA) outscored the Bearcats (13-21 overall, 7-14 MIAA) by a count of 7-6. Max Spitzmiller took the loss as he fell to 4-6. 

The Griffons took a 2-0 lead heading into the second inning. In the top of the second, Jake Emhardt and Caden Diel each recorded an RBI, making the score 2-2.

The Griffons went on to score four more runs and the Bearcats found themselves down 6-2. 

After a passed ball and a sacrifice fly by Caden Diel, Jake Emhardt made it to third base in the top of the sixth. Jacob Pinkerton scored Jake Emhardt on a sacrifice fly allowing Northwest to narrow the Western lead to 6-3. 

The Bearcats brought the game back to within one run after Pinkerton hit a three-run shot down the left field line. 

That would be the last of the runs for the day as Western took the win by a score of 7-6. 

Northwest returns to the diamond tomorrow at 1 p.m. as they take on Western in game two of the series.
